BMW i3 (MCV). 2013 to date (prod. n/a). 5-door saloon. R/R, 18 kWh electric, 18 kWh/647 cm³ (I2 DOHC) electric–petrol hybrid. First car to kick off BMW’s i sub-brand, denoting a range of electric cars. New from the ground up. I3 launched in two forms, with and without a range extender. Unusual styling, a break away from traditional BMWs. BMW intended to have a low-impact manufacturing process; i3 has carbonfibre body, use of recycled materials for interior. Narrow 19 in tyres help minimize frontal area. Multi-link rear suspension. A good, though not spirited drive, with a 200 km range as standard.


Manufacturing location: Leipzig, Germany
